Question:

I keep coming across this in websites such as Yola, Webs etc. Does this mean I can continue my hosting at ipage but use Yola/Webs’ services? Please help me understand what this means, I don’t want to get caught in tiny print. I especially love Yola‘s widget and site building options. The Weebly site editor isn’t even updated on ipage. I’m not a programmer/designer, so guys please answer me accordingly. Please please. 10 points for best answer.

Answer:

You can keep the same registrar, but you cannot host the same domain name in more than one place.  You need to pick a host then change the DNS nameservers at your registrar to point to whichever host you’re going to use.

If you want to use Yola with your domain name and Yola allows you to use your own domain name, then you’ll have to change the nameservers on your name.  At that point it will no longer point to iPage.  However, you can still use your iPage account for other domain names because you can host unlimited domains on a single account.
